Finance Is Important. So Is Life

March 7, 2016 Leave a Comment

Personal finance is more personal than just finance. That’s the message in Tim Maurer’s new personal finance book, Simple Money, detailing a road map to achieve both financial and life goals. Maurer explains: “The real point of investing is not actually to make money but to have a better life and facilitate Enough.” You should not focus only on accumulating the most wealth but on your values and life goals. As respected author and investment advisor Larry Swedroe reviewed: “Tim Maurer’s new personal finance book, Simple Money, isn’t just about how to improve your financial situation for the sake of making more money. While it does contain a helpful chapter on a simple, winning investment strategy that’s virtually guaranteed to outperform the vast majority of investors (both individual and institutional), the focus of the book is ultimately about how to live a more fulfilling life.” (etf.com)
